At what point in your life did your faith come alive? How did this happen?
I would say at the end of high school when I read some Thomas Merton. I was being confirmed and had a great sponsor. My Mom and Grandparents were devout Catholics as well. Everything clicked. Christ was the way.
When did you first consider becoming a priest? What made you consider it?
When I decided to live for Christ, I wanted to live my life for Jesus alone. When the priest started saying to the people that the Church needed priests, it was like he was speaking directly to me. This first started Junior or Senior year of high school
Name one person who influences your decision to go seminary. How did this person encourage you?
The two people that helped me make the difficult decision to go into seminary were Father Pawel Zborowski and Father Rocco Porter. Priests are very supportive when one is full of self doubt and fear.
What do your family and friends think about you studying to be a priest?
I am extremely blessed to have a family that is fully supportive of my vocation. My friends from high school were pretty shocked considering I was not that “guy.” Nevertheless I have not really encountered any negativity from those close to me.
Describe your relationship with the Blessed Mother.
My relationship with Mary is essential to my growth and well being at Seminary. She always brings me to her Son in a gentle and peaceful way.
